Soa, Tiree
Soa is an uninhabited tidal island off the coast of Tiree, to the south of the settlement of Ruaig.
At low tide it is joined to mainland Tiree by a sand tombolo and numerous rocky outcrops. The largest of the rock platforms, Carsamull is itself a little island at high tide.
Soa is not populated and probably never was on a permanent basis, but a former building has been identified on the south-eastern limb
There is also a track which runs along the northern coast of Soa.
